Output ecfba518c0246e39a6b91a747a2abbc8e5ab23fa9794d58aff4bd05524d8430d:0

value
290000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b594d817dcb9b71b1850c2de93243644c506af6 OP_EQUALVERIFY OP_CHECKSIG
address
1DhouXfnr2LHhB9HibtQovPNe3DDGBcd2m
transaction
ecfba518c0246e39a6b91a747a2abbc8e5ab23fa9794d58aff4bd05524d8430d
spent
true